Minimizing overgrown plants is a critical aspect of landscape management, assisting to bring back order, enhance looks, and promote plant health. Overgrowth can restrict airflow, lower sunlight penetration, and produce chances for insects and disease. Pruning and thinning are the primary approaches for managing dense or rowdy plant life, enabling plants to thrive while preserving a controlled appearance. The procedure includes selectively eliminating excess branches, stems, and foliage, always considering the natural growth practice of each types. Timing is essential; some plants respond best to pruning throughout dormancy, while blooming varieties may require post-bloom cutting to maintain blooms. Correct method makes sure cuts are tidy and positioned to encourage healthy new development. In addition to improving plant health, minimizing overgrowth enhances accessibility and visibility in the landscape Pathways, driveways, and outdoor living spaces become much safer and more welcoming. Long-term upkeep strategies prevent future overgrowth, making sure a balanced and harmonious landscape.
